Description

Susan G. Komen for the Cure® is the world’s leading breast cancer advocacy organization. In 1982, our founder, Ambassador Nancy G. Brinker, promised her dying sister, Susan G. Komen, that she would do everything in her power to end breast cancer forever. In 1982, that promise became Susan G. Komen for the Cure, which has invested more than $1.3 billion in groundbreaking research and to serving women and men in communities worldwide.


Key Stats

Susan G. Komen for the Cure® has invested more than $1.3 billion in research and community programs since its inception in 1982. It operates the largest series of 5k walks/runs for charity, with more than 1.5 million participants in Susan G. Komen Race for the Cure® events worldwide.
